Rafael Marquez played his 100th international match for Mexico on Saturday and helped the side to a 3-1 win over Paraguay.
The New York Red Bulls star played his first match for El Tri back in February 1997 and 14 years later notched up the milestone to become the eighth Mexican player in history to reach 100 appearances.
Marquez had a hand in the second goal in Oakland, California with an assist for Jose Guardado in the 28th minute.
He has now joined the likes of Claudio Suarez, Pavel Pardo, Jorge Campos, Gerardo Torrado and Cuauhtemoc Blanco as El Tri players to reach the 100-game milestone.
